How they compare
Morocco currently reports 16.5% against 15.4% in Slovakia, a difference of 1.1%.
That makes Morocco's figure about 1.1 times Slovakia's.
Across all 66 years both countries report, Morocco has been ahead every year.
Morocco ranks 130th and Slovakia ranks 133rd of 153 countries.
Morocco has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Morocco | Slovakia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 28.7% | 16.4% | 12.3% | Morocco |
| 1970s | 27.9% | 14.8% | 13.1% | Morocco |
| 1980s | 24.6% | 14.4% | 10.2% | Morocco |
| 1990s | 21.8% | 14.4% | 7.4% | Morocco |
| 2000s | 19.7% | 14.2% | 5.4% | Morocco |
| 2010s | 17.3% | 14.4% | 2.9% | Morocco |
| 2020s | 16.5% | 15.2% | 1.3% | Morocco |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Population in largest city is the percentage of a country's urban population living in that country's largest metropolitan area.
